4.1.5
Power Derating Based on Input Voltage: The Rectifier Module power varies with changes in input voltage and
output voltage. It uses an advanced power limitation method. The Rectifier Module can provide its maximum
rated power (5800W) as long as the input voltage is within the range of 176 to 264 VAC (hysteresis is less than
3V). Below 176 VAC (and down to 145 VAC), the Rectifier Module will continue to operate normally but will be
in a power derating mode. The relationship between the output power and input voltage is illustrated in the
following illustration.
Note:
As depicted in the following illustration, the output power will derate from 100% of the rated capacity
as the input voltage drops below 176 VAC, and to 50% of the rated capacity as the input voltage falls
to 145 VAC.
4.1.6
Power Derating Based on Temperature: The Rectifier Module delivers full power when operating at an ambient
temperature of +45
°
C (+113
°
F) or below. Refer to the following illustration to view the relationship between
the output power and the ambient temperature.
Other power rating values are as follows:
•
At an ambient temperature of +50
°
C (+122°F), the power delivered by the Rectifier Module is greater
than 5400W.
•
At an ambient temperature of +55
°
C (+131
°
F), the power delivered by the Rectifier Module is greater
than 4640W.
4.1.7
Regulation (Rectifier Module)
(A)
Voltage Regulation: ≤±1%
(B)
Load Regulation: ≤±0.5%
(C)
Line Regulation: ≤±0.1%
